Type II TRK Inhibitor 1 is a potent inhibitor targeting multiple tropomyosin receptor kinase (TRK) fusion protein variants as well as the wild type. It demonstrates notable antiproliferative effects on Ba/F3 cells expressing CD74-TRKA G667C and ETV6-TRKC G696C, with half-maximal inhibitory concentrations (IC50s) of 6 nM and 1.7 nM, respectively [1].

| In vitro | Type II TRK inhibitor 1 (compound 7b) at concentrations ranging from 3.1 to 800 nM and a 2-hour incubation period inhibits the phosphorylation of TRKA, PLCγ1, and ERK [1]. |
